WHAT IS TELECOM BILLING

Telecom billing includes the collection, processing, and presentation of billing data for telecom services such as voice, data, and internet. This process encompasses everything from usage tracking and invoicing to payment collection and financial reporting.

The telecom billing cycle typically begins with gathering service usage files, typing the calls, applying charges and taxes, and generating and sending a customer invoice. The process also includes the time and effort it takes to record customer payments and make any necessary adjustments.

 

THE BILL CYCLES IN TELECOM BILLING

Telecom bill cycles fall into one of the following categories:

  1. Prepaid Billing: With prepaid billing, customers will pay upfront and are charged in real-time as they use the service. They regularly receive statements detailing their charges at pre-determined intervals, such as weekly, biweekly, or monthly.
  2. Postpaid Billing: This is the most common billing method used by telecom resellers. In the postpaid billing cycle, customers use the service first and are billed after based on their usage during a set period of time. At the end of each billing cycle, an invoice is created and sent to the customer, who can then pay online, over the phone, or by mail. Billing cycles typically range from 30 to 90 days.
  3. Convergent Billing: The telecom industry is no stranger to convergence, even in bill cycles. The convergent billing method combines all services into a single invoice, whether prepaid or postpaid. Unlike traditional billing systems that separate services, convergent billing unifies them into one overall invoice. This makes the telecom billing process more complex, especially for customers using multiple services or custom contracts, but it offers a streamlined and comprehensive billing experience that many customers prefer.

WHO NEEDS A TELECOM BILLING SOLUTION

A telecom billing solution is an essential tool for various stakeholders within the telecommunications industry. These stakeholders include:

TELECOM SERVICE PROVIDERS

Both traditional and modern telecom service providers, including mobile network operators, internet service providers (ISPs), and cable TV operators, rely on robust billing solutions to manage their vast subscriber bases. These solutions help in generating accurate bills, processing payments, and managing subscriptions efficiently.

MOBILE VIRTUAL NETWORK OPERATORS (MVNOs)

MVNOs, which lease network capacity from traditional mobile operators, need telecom billing solutions to handle their unique customer billing requirements. These solutions ensure seamless integration with the host network's infrastructure and support flexible pricing models.

WHOLESALE TELECOM OPERATORS

Companies that provide bulk telecom services to other service providers need comprehensive billing systems to manage interconnect billing, track usage, and settle payments with multiple partners. These solutions help in accurately invoicing for the bandwidth and services provided to other telecom entities.

ENTERPRISE BUSINESSES

Large enterprises with substantial telecommunications needs require telecom billing solutions to manage internal billing, allocate costs to different departments, and ensure transparency in telecom expense management. These solutions help enterprises keep track of usage, optimize costs, and prevent billing discrepancies.

OVER-THE-TOP (OTT) SERVICE PROVIDERS

OTT service providers, such as those offering streaming services or digital communications, benefit from telecom billing solutions to manage subscription-based services, handle micropayments, and offer bundled packages. These solutions support diverse business models and ensure smooth revenue management.

CLOUD COMMUNICATIONS SERVICE PROVIDERS

Companies offering cloud-based communication solutions, like VoIP, video conferencing, and unified communications, use telecom billing solutions to handle complex billing scenarios, including pay-as-you-go models, subscriptions, and one-time charges. These solutions enable accurate tracking of service usage and timely invoicing.

GOVERNMENT & REGULATORY BODIES

Government entities and regulatory bodies overseeing telecom operations utilize billing solutions for monitoring compliance, managing license fees, and auditing telecom operators. These solutions ensure transparency and adherence to regulatory standards.
